My 4566 is the single most accurate ....Agree 100% . My 4566 is the single most accurate .45 I have ever fired. Bought mine used and well worn in smooth as silk (blued trigger/hammer) was shooting low so I placed a call to S&W they sent me shorter front sight free of charge and bingo! Dead on. Mine has the plastic or nylon disconnector which really aids in smoother sear operation . S&W armorers at least the one I talk to says the plastic/nylon one is preferred due to flexibility. My 4516-1 has a steel disconnector and trigger is noticeably grittier but I added a spurred hammer to it so that made up for it:) like you, I think about selling the 4566 for another 1911 but there is only one 4566 in the herd so...NO WAY!
